A heavy, geometric sans with broad proportions and strongly rounded curves paired with flat, squared terminals. Counters are compact and apertures are relatively tight, giving the letters a solid, block-like silhouette. Stroke joins are clean and mechanical, with minimal modulation and smooth, circular bowls on forms like C, O, and G. The lowercase is sturdy and simple, with a single-storey a and g, a short-shouldered r, and an overall even rhythm that holds up well in large sizes.
Best suited for headlines, hero text, signage, and branding where maximum visibility and a strong silhouette are priorities. It also fits packaging and promotional graphics that benefit from a sturdy, modern sans presence, and it can work well in sports or entertainment contexts when set with ample tracking and leading.
The overall tone is assertive and upbeat, with a friendly softness coming from the rounded geometry despite the dense weight. It reads as modern and energetic—ideal when you want text to feel bold, straightforward, and attention-grabbing rather than delicate or editorial.
The design appears intended to deliver a bold, geometric sans voice with high visual presence and simple, reliable letterforms. Its construction prioritizes strong shapes and consistency for display-driven applications where clarity at a glance matters.
The figures and capitals share the same compact, weighty construction, producing a consistent color across mixed-case settings. The tight apertures and dense counters emphasize impact in headlines, while longer passages can feel visually heavy without generous spacing.
